90struct sclp_req {
91	struct list_head list;		/* list_head for request queueing. */
92	sclp_cmdw_t command;		/* sclp command to execute */
93	void	*sccb;			/* pointer to the sccb to execute */
94	char	status;			/* status of this request */
95	int     start_count;		/* number of SVCs done for this req */
96	/* Callback that is called after reaching final status. */
97	void (*callback)(struct sclp_req *, void *data);
98	void *callback_data;
99};
100
101#define SCLP_REQ_FILLED	  0x00	/* request is ready to be processed */
102#define SCLP_REQ_QUEUED	  0x01	/* request is queued to be processed */
103#define SCLP_REQ_RUNNING  0x02	/* request is currently running */
104#define SCLP_REQ_DONE	  0x03	/* request is completed successfully */
105#define SCLP_REQ_FAILED	  0x05	/* request is finally failed */
106
107/* function pointers that a high level driver has to use for registration */
108/* of some routines it wants to be called from the low level driver */
109struct sclp_register {
110	struct list_head list;
111	/* event masks this user is registered for */
112	sccb_mask_t receive_mask;
113	sccb_mask_t send_mask;
114	/* actually present events */
115	sccb_mask_t sclp_receive_mask;
116	sccb_mask_t sclp_send_mask;
117	/* called if event type availability changes */
118	void (*state_change_fn)(struct sclp_register *);
119	/* called for events in cp_receive_mask/sclp_receive_mask */
120	void (*receiver_fn)(struct evbuf_header *);
121};
